Match Overview
Afghanistan is set to engage with Pakistan just ahead of the commencement of the Asia Cup and the ICC Men’s ODI World Cup. This showdown will unfold in a three-match ODI series staged in Sri Lankan conditions. The series bears significant importance for both squads, serving as a crucial preparation phase before their participation in two major upcoming events.
Given that several matches of the Asia Cup are scheduled to occur in Sri Lanka, this presents a substantial opportunity for both teams to fine-tune their optimal playing elevens for the impending tournaments. Notably, a considerable number of players from both Pakistan and Afghanistan had recently participated in the Sri Lankan LPL T20, rendering them well-acquainted with the conditions. This familiarity serves as a notable advantage for these teams as they gear up for the imminent challenges.
Afghanistan Reviews
Afghanistan recently completed an ODI series in Sri Lanka against the host team, with results that were less than impressive. They suffered defeats in three out of five matches. Subsequently, they journeyed to Bangladesh, where they secured victory in the ODI series with a score of 2-1. For this series, as well as for the upcoming Asia Cup and ODI World Cup, Afghanistan made additions to their squad by incorporating fresh talent.
Taking the reins of captaincy is Hashmatullah Shahidi, tasked with spearheading the batting order alongside Ibrahim Zadran, Riaz Hassan, and Najibullah Zadran. Afghanistan’s lineup projects a balanced composition, encompassing both experience and promising potential.
Within the squad, Rahmanullah Gurbaz and Ikram Alikhil serve as the wicket-keeping batsmen, while Rahmat Shah assumes the role of the sole batting all-rounder. Afghanistan’s paramount strength lies in its bowling department, having nurtured top-tier bowlers who have represented the nation on the international stage as well as in prominent global leagues. The renowned Rashid Khan and Mohammad Nabi are standout figures, having amassed valuable experience both in Sri Lanka and across the globe. Their contributions bear pivotal significance in this series.
Additionally, Azmatullah Omarzai stands as a bowling all-rounder, though it’s presumed that his opportunities in this series might be limited. The responsibility of leading Afghanistan’s bowling unit rests with Noor Ahmad, supported by a lineup featuring the likes of Mujeeb Ur Rahman, Fazalhaq Farooqi, Abdul Rahman, Mohammad Saleem Safi, and Wafadar Momand.
Pakistan Reviews
Pakistan exhibits a robust and well-rounded team in the realm of white-ball cricket. The majority of players within Pakistan’s squad have been situated in Sri Lanka since the prior month, affording them an intimate understanding of the local conditions. For this series, Pakistan has also introduced fresh talent to the lineup. Babar Azam, a consistent performer, assumes his role as Pakistan’s captain, leading the team not only in this series but also in the Asia Cup and ICC Men’s ODI World Cup. Pakistan’s ensemble boasts a harmonious blend of top-notch, seasoned batsmen and bowlers, presenting a golden opportunity to assemble an optimal lineup for the imminent Asia Cup and World Cup.
Steering Pakistan’s batting order is Babar Azam, supported by Abdullah Shafique, Fakhar Zaman, Imam ul Haq, and Tayyab Tahir. While Tayyab Tahir is a newcomer to the squad, it is anticipated that he might have limited opportunities in the playing eleven. Within the team, the wicket-keeping responsibilities are shared between Mohammad Haris and Mohammad Rizwan. Mohammad Haris stands as a formidable hard-hitter, demonstrated by his commendable strike rate in previous matches. In contrast, Mohammad Rizwan enters the series in exceptional form and is expected to sustain his strong performance. Agha Salman, Iftikhar Ahmed, and Saud Shakeel contribute to Pakistan’s batting prowess as all-rounders.
Pakistan’s bowling contingent also exudes strength and experience. The reins of the bowling unit are entrusted to Shah Afridi, supported by the likes of Haris Rauf, Naseem Shah, and Usama Mir. The team is further fortified with exceptional bowling all-rounders including Shadab Khan, Mohammad Nawaz, Faheem Ashraf, and Mohammad Wasim Jr. This assemblage ensures Pakistan enters the series with a formidable and versatile bowling arsenal.

Venue Details
- Stadium: Mahinda Rajapaksa International Stadium
- Location: Hambantota, Sri Lanka
- Opened: 2009
- Capacity: 34300
- Known as: Hambantota International Cricket Stadium
- Dimensions: 100m long, 100m wide
- Ends: Thanamalwila End, Sooriyawewa End
- Time Zone: UTC +05:30
- Floodlights: Yes
- Curator: Ravi Dissanayake
Venue Scoring Pattern in ODIs
- Total matches: 26
- Matches won batting first: 10
- Matches won bowling first: 13
- Average 1st Inns scores: 249
- Average 2nd Inns scores: 196
- Highest total recorded: 368/4 (50 Ov) by SL vs PAK
- Lowest total recorded: 112/10 (33.1 Ov) by KEN vs PAK
- The highest score chased: 312/2 (47.2 Ov) by SL vs ZIM
- The lowest score defended: 314/6 (50 Ov) by IND vs SL
